    StepMania
    ...The player presses different buttons in time to the music and to note patterns that scroll across the screen. Features 3D graphics, visualizations, support for gamepads/dance pads, a step recording mode, and more! WE HAVE MOVED TO GITHUB.

    BrickCracker ++

    BrickCracker ++

    An Animated 2D Game in the Turbo Compiler.

    Using the simple line-graphics available in the Turbo's "graphics.h" graphics library, create a classic, fully functional paranoid-clone with the ability to create custom scenarios, and with several variations (sizes/numbers) of balls, bricks and bats. High-scores are recorded into a text file for later perusal.
